Family tree Van der Haegen » Catharina Wante (1708-1752)

Personal data Catharina Wante 

Source 1
  • She was born on July 22, 1708 in Kemzeke (Oost-Vlaanderen) België-Belgium.Source 2

    Fout Attention: Married (January 17, 1700) before birth (July 22, 1708).

    Waarschuwing Attention: Age at marriage (January 17, 1700) below 16 years (0).

    Kemzeke (Stekene), parochie Sint-Jacob-de-Oudere: 1708 doopakten blz 105
  • She was christened in parochie Sint-Jacob-de-Oudere.
  • She died on November 13, 1752 in De Klinge (Oost-Vlaanderen) België-Belgium, she was 44 years old.Source 3
    De Klinge (Sint-Gillis-Waas), parochie Onze-Lieve-Vrouw-Hemelvaart: 1752 overlijdensakten blz 195
  • A child of Jacobus Wante and Elisabeth Van Grimberge

Household of Catharina Wante

(1) She is married to Cornelus Vermeere.

They got married on February 9, 1749 at Hulst (Zeeland) Nederland-The Netherlands, she was 40 years old.Source 4

Hulst, huwelijksakte

(2) She is married to Adriaan van Gasse.

They got married on January 17, 1700 at Clinge (Zeeland) Nederland-The Netherlands.
